Inspector’s narrative

What the inspector wrote

(Page 2) LPA was unable to interview the RP for further information as LPA could not make contact with the RP. During the investigation LPA Lucero interviewed 3 staff members, 3 parents and obtained the facility roster. During staff interviews conducted on 04/29/2024, 3 out of 3 staff interviewed stated the facility has not been out of ratio. LPA attempted to interview 6 parents, however only 3 parents were available for interview. Parents interviewed made no disclosures. Based on LPAs interviews, it has been determined there was insufficient evidence that staff is operating the facility out of ratio. Although the allegation may have happened or is valid, there is not a preponderance of evidence to prove the alleged violation did or did not occur, therefore the allegation is Unsubstantiated. Exit interview conducted and report was reviewed with the Coordinator Ronica Dixon. A notice of site visit was given and must remain posted for 30 days. Appeal Rights were explained. The Facility representative was provided a copy of appeal rights (LIC 9058 01/16) and their signature on this form acknowledges receipt of these rights. All appeals must be in writing and received by the Regional Office within 15 business days. First level appeals should be sent to the regional manager to the address listed above. End of Report.
